UEFA Direct 163 - all about the ball

The development of the football over the years takes pride of place in the latest edition of UEFA's official publication, with several stars helping to tell the story.

The changing face of the football
The changing face of the football ©Getty Images/adidas

You cannot play football without a ball, and so it has been since the game's conception, but just how has the ball changed and developed over the years to keep pace with football's evolution?

Issue 163 of UEFA's official publication UEFA Direct takes us on a memorable journey across the decades, from the leather football of yesteryear – which could actually increase dramatically in weight in the rain – to the synthetic creations of the modern era.

In a fascinating account packed with historical and factual detail, many of those who have experienced the remarkable transformation of the ball at first hand help tell the story ─ including Ruud Gullit, Zbigniew Boniek and Chris Waddle as outfield players, and Pat Bonner as a goalkeeper.

Elsewhere in this edition, women's football is aspiring to even greater heights, and the recent draw for next summer's UEFA Women's EURO 2017 in the Netherlands comes under the spotlight.

In his editorial column, UEFA President Aleksander Čeferin explains his vision for women's football, and UEFA women's football development ambassador Nadine Kessler travels to Poland to discover the country's excellent progress in recruiting female players.
